Scuba Diving Vacation in Sabah, Malaysia Borneo

Sabah is fast gaining popularity as the latest premier Scuba Diving Vacation destination in the world. The exotic Malaysian state has some of the best dive spots in the region as well as worldwide. Besides the world-famous Sipadan, and its neighbouring islands like Mabul and Kapalai near Semporna in the East Coast of Sabah, the other top spots include Lankayan near Sandakan, and Layang Layang, situated some 300km off the West Coast of Sabah.

  • Scuba Diving Vacation at Sipadan/Mabul/Kapalai

    These three world-class dive destinations located within sight of each other are situated in the northeast of Borneo (or East Coast of Sabah). Sipadan, the most well known, is the legendary island of the turtles. Mabul is an enchanting island where every coconut tree has its own number. Kapalai is an island resort built on stilts in the middle of the sea. There are accommodations at both Mabul and Kapalai but since January 2005, the government of Sabah has banned overnight stay at Sipadan. However, dive packages offered by operators based on Mabul and Kapalai will normally include additional dives at Sipadan given the island's popularity and recognition as an award winning dive destination.     Scuba Diving Vacation at Lankayan

    Lankayan is regarded as the new diving frontier in the Sulu Sea off the North-Eastern coast of Sabah. A jewel-like tiny island in the Sulu Sea and hour and a half boat ride's north of Sandakan, Lankayan has been declared part of an immense Marine Protected Area. Its dive sites are all within minutes away from one another and boast unbelievably colorful macro fauna, fascinating wrecks such as the "Lankayan Wreck", which was an ocean going fish poaching vessel appropriately demised in the area of its illegal activities. Lankayan is a virtually uninhabited island but there is one small resort that offers an accommodation (chalets and deluxe apartment rooms for 40-50 guests) service.

    Getting There: From Kota Kinabalu, take a flight to Sandakan (~45 minutes). On arrival, proceed to the Sandakan jetty downtown, and from there transfer by speed boat to the island (~1.5 hr). Note that there is only one boat transfer to and from Lankayan each day, departing Sandakan jetty at 10.00 hrs.

    Scuba Diving Vacation at Layang Layang

    Known as the "Jewel of the Borneo Banks", Layang Layang is a small oceanic atoll 14 sq km in diameter jutting some 2000m from the Ocean depths, making it a wall diving mecca. The exact location of Layang Layang is 7.5 degrees north of the equator and 114 degree east of the meridian, right in the middle of ancient South China Sea, 300km North West off the coast of Sabah. Besides its amazing dive features, Layang Layang is also renowned as a bird sanctuary, situated on the other end of the island. As for accommodation, there is only one resort on the island.     THE ISLANDS: SIPADAN, MABUL & KAPALAI

     

    SIPADAN is the small island where you can dive and snorkel.  It is a 15-30 minutes boat ride south of Mabul.  Sipadan is the tip of a mountain with steep underwater walls all around it.  These walls drop to 300m on the Mabul side of the island and 600m on south side. 

     

    Diving on Sipadan is all drift diving, divers drop in and cruise with the current along the walls.  This combination of deep walls and ocean currents provides the ideal environment for pelagic such as sharks and large schools of jacks and barracuda.

     

    SPECIAL RULES FOR PROTECTING TURTLES:

     

    * Divers and snorkelers are to refrain from touching, teasing and restraining turtles under water because

       turtles are air breathers and can be drowned if panicked or cornered.  Anyone riding or restraining

       turtles will sit out the next dive.

     

    Note:      The time restricted by the Government for Diving at Sipadan Island is from 6am to 6pm.

     

    MABUL in contrast to Sipadan is a continuation of the Borneo landmass rather than the top of an underwater mountain.  Because of this, Mabul has more gradually sloping walls around it that bottom out at about 30m.  The attractions on Mabul are of the smaller variety such as lobster, crocodile fish, moray and garden eels.  This makes it an ideal location for macro-photo opportunities.

     

    If you walk around the east of the island at night, be sure to take a flashlight and watch for sea snakes on the beach or amongst the palm trees.

     

    KAPALAI lies to the east of Mabul about 10 minutes away.  It used to be a vegetated island much like Mabul but erosion has turned it into a small sandbar that just breaks the surface of the water.  This is an area that we are exploring for new dive sites.  Like Mabul it is an excellent location for macro-photography and is specially abundant in the rare finds of diving such as mandarin fish, stonefish, leaf fish, pipefish, lionfish, frogfish, cuttlefish, eels, and more.

    Mabul is totally different environment from Sipadan. It is mainly on muck diving where it is known for the exotic small marine life like frogfish, fire gobies, ghost pipe fish, shrimps, exotic sea urchins, crabs, nudibranch, sea horses and many more. The best month for diving is from April to July but not guaranteed. Water temperature range from 26~31 degrees Celsius. Thermoclines exist, especially on Sipadan. Visibility averages 15~30+ meters around Sipadan and is extremely variable, without warning it can drop to 3~6 meters. Around Mabul it is sometimes not more than 6~7 meters, especially if someone has kicked up the silt.

    DIVING


    Three combination boat dives a day, unlimited jetty diving on Mabul Island. Water temperatures range from 26°C-31°C. Thermoclines exist, especially on Sipadan, and divers should be prepared with a range of protection. As a minimum, pack a woolly-lined lycra suit and possibly a 3mm one-piece neoprene suit. Visibility averages 15 to 30+ metres around Sipadan and is extremely variable; without warning it can drop to three to six metres. Around Mabul it sometimes no more than 6-7 metres, especially if someone has kicked up the silt.

    At SMART-TEC, we offer various services to Technical Divers diving in the waters and reefs off Mabul and Sipadan.

    Nitrox


    Using our dedicated Nitrox filling station, six stage filtration system and compterized panel, we can deliver basic Nitrox mixes up to 40%, as well as advanced decompression and rebreather mixes up to 100%. All these are available, to suitably certified divers, in 40cuft (~5.8litre) decompression tanks, 80cuft(~11.4litre) standard singles, or 160cuft (~22.8litre) isolation manifold doubles.

    We also offer TDI and PADI Basic Nitrox / Enriched Air Diver certification courses. Using your existing equipment, we'll show you how to take advantage and feel the benefits of diving Enriched Air Nitrox mixtures up to 39% Oxygen content, both for safety and to extend your bottom times in these beautiful waters.

    MABUL ISLAND

    Situated only about 15 minutes by speedboat from Sipadan, and 30 minutes from

    mainland Semporna, Mabul is recognized as one of the world's best "muck-diving" sites,

    has a shallow reef profile with sandy bottom and patches of sea grass and also one

    of the richest single destinations for exotic small marine life in the world.

    The coral reefs at first glance do not look very picturesque and inviting,

    however it is the diversity of macro animals inhabiting the coral rubble and sea grass sites

    that put Mabul on the diving map. Flamboyant cuttlefish, blue-ringed

    octopus, mimic octopus, gobies and frogfishes are everywhere, as are moray,

    snake eels and practically the whole scorpion fish family. There's no doubt

    about it, Mabul is a magical macro site! The beauty of Mabul will also appeal

    greatly to non - divers as well. There are about 8 dive sites in Mabul area such as: -

    * Eel Garden (18 - 20 m)

    * Ray Point (15 - 25 m)

    * Panglima Reef (5 - 20 m)

    * Lobster Wall (40 - 75 m)

    * Nudibranch Centre

    * Crocodile Avenue (2 - 15 m)

    * Froggy Lair (5 - 20 m)

    * Coral Reef Garden (5 - 15 m)

    Some of the dive sites' descriptions are...

    EEL GARDEN

    ~ Located towards the southern end of Pulau Mabul. Eel Garden is one of the

    deeper dives around the area. Divers descend to a sandy flat between

     20 to 25 metres sloping towards the open sea.~ Fining carefully and avoiding stirring up

    the silty bottom, divers can observe gobies seeking refuge in the tiny

    crevices and moray eels occupying larger holes. Looking towards the sandy patch,

     you will see what appear to be blades of long grass swaying with the current. These are

    the elusive garden eels (Heteroconger Hassi) living in colonies that quickly dart back into their

    burrows on approaching shadows or excessive movement in the water.

    RAY POINT

    ~ Also located on the southern tip of Pulau Mabul, this site slopes to about 30 metres

     at the sandy bottom. Currents sweeping through this point bring clear water and good visibility.

    Sea fans and soft corals that thrive in current areas

    are home to gobies, blennies, moray eels, butterfly fish, damselfish, parrotfish and stonefish

    (Synanceia Verrucosa).

    CROCODILE AVENUE

    ~ Mabul, Crocodile Avenue: Flat sandy area from 5m to 20m. It is a sandy area, so there

    are empty stretches of sand with oases of life. Our dive guide found some seahorses there every time.

    The absolute record was 8 seahorses. Then there are sand eels, double-ended pipefish, crocodile fish,

     special tube anemones, ghost pipefish (Harlequin- and Sea grass-), cowfish etc.

    I even saw some turtles, humpback parrotfish, barracudas, mackerels and a small eagle ray

    there. Night dives are also very good here. We found lots of sepias, cuttlefish

    and special nudibranchs (for example the Spanish Dancer, Asteronotus c.) and lots of crabs.

    One of the highlights was a small boxer crab, found on some rubble.

    SEAVENTURE PLATFORM

    ~ Mabul, Seaventures Platform: Flat sandy area on about 17m. This is an

    old oil platform that has been converted

    into a hotel owned by Seaventures Dive Resort. It stands on huge pillars.

    You dive underneath in 17m of water. An

    amazing dive site! There are several piles of metal rods, look close, and

    there are always several frogfish (yellow to

    red, black and gray) sitting on them. Inside the largest pile there is a huge moray

    eel. His head must have a diameter

    of about 15cm! Then we also found: ghost pipefish (Harlequin and sea grass), wasp fish, nudibranchs (Halgerda,

    Cromodoris etc.), stonefish, flying gurnard and close to the pillars always lots of  batfish and flute fish.

    LOBSTER WALL

    ~ Mabul, Lobster Wall: Wall, some small caverns. There are many nudibranchs, anemones,

     shrimps and in a small

    cave I even found a baby cowfish. Great night dives.

    SIPADAN ISLAND

    ~ Sipadan Island has 11 Marked Dive Sites. All dives are Wall Dives. The following are

    brief descriptions of some

    of the sites and marine life you can expect to see.

    DROP OFF

    ~ Just 20 feet from the shore, the wall plunges a staggering 2,000 feet down and is

    rated as one of the top 5 Beach

    Dives in the world. The wall is encrusted with different varieties of coral, turtles abound

    and a multitude of lionfish

    & smaller reef dwelling fish live on this wall. The entrance to TURTLE CAVERN is also

    found about 70ft down

    along this wall.

    STAGHORN CREST / SOUTH POINT

    ~ There is usually a very strong current present at this site. Dives here can take

    you through up to three marked sites.

    Very large shoals of pelagic feed here (Barracuda, Jacks, Sharks and Turtles). On the

    upper reef, a multitude of

    smaller reef fish abound. Coral is bursting with color, many huge Anemone and

    Clown Fish at this site.

    HANGING GARDEN

    ~ This wall is covered in a multitude of soft coral. Hawksbill & Green Turtles live

    on the ledges at this site and the

    current is usually quite calm. A great spot for photography as colorful corals hang

    from the interesting cracks and

    crevices along the wall.

    TURTLE PATCH

    ~ This site is home to a huge number of Hawksbill & Green Turtles. Many reef

    sharks also frequent this site. It is

    rather barren in comparison to some of the other sites, but triggerfish and other

     reef fish dwell on the upper coral

    reef, making it a well-rounded site.

    BARRACUDA POINT

    ~ As the name suggests, Barracuda Point is where a large concentration of

    Pelagic's converge. Except to see large

    shoals of Barracuda, Jacks, Grey and White Tip Reef Sharks. The schools

    number in the high hundreds. Current is

    strong. It is a fast moving, high voltage dive site.

    WHITE TIP AVENUE

    ~ As with al the sites on Sipadan Island, the name says it all. Expect to see

     huge Black & White Tip Reef Sharks,

    Grey Sharks, massive Green & Hawksbill Turtles as well as large shoals of Jack & Barracuda.

    KAPALAI ISLAND

    MANDARIN VALLEY

    ~ Kapalai, Mandarin Valley: Slope to about 20m. Hard corals, then sand. Small underwater mound.

    This dive site has its name from a dragonet that can be found there and that has a beautiful

    color like the clothes of the Chinese mandarins. It lives during the day under the spines of sea urchins.

    Go out to the small underwater mound - there were several leaf fish there last time. Leaf fish can

    shed their skin and in such a way adjust to the surrounding reef. I saw one, where some yellow ascidians

    were growing on his skin right over the eye. There is also a mushroom coral

    (Heliofungia a.) on the sand with some white anemone pipefish (Siokunichthys n.) living inside.

    RAY CHANNEL

    ~ Kapalai, Ray Channel: This is a sandy channel with the reef on one side. The special fish,

    you find here and nowhere else in Mabul is the dragon fish (Pegasus). This small animal lives in pairs on

    sand and feeds on invertebrates. There are some leaf fish; a spiny devilfish lives close by,

     and there is a small baby-angelfish.

    Mabul
    Sipadan Water Village is located on the island of Mabul. This small island surrounded by sandy beaches and perched on the northwest corner of a larger 200-hecter reef is notably known as one of the worlds best "muck-diving" sites. The reef is on the edge of a continental shelf and the seabed surrounding the reef slopes out to 75 to 100 feet deep. Mabul is arguably one of the riches single destinations for exotic small marine life anywhere in the world. Flamboyant cuttlefish, blue-ringed octopus, mimic octopus and bobtail squids are just a few of the numerous types of cephalapods found. The sight of harlequin shrimp feeding on sea stars and boxer crabs waving their tiny anemone pom-poms are just a small example of the endless species of crustaceans. The list seemingly endless, it would be easier to list the species not found at Mabul - crazy critters are in abundance at this magical macro site!
    The macro life is equally mesmerizing; garden eels, leaf scorpion fish, mantis shrimps, fire gobies and various pipefish are guaranteed at various dive sites. Sipadan also boasts a rich variety of corals; both soft and hard, among these Dendronephyta in delicate pastel colors and feather stars of all shades and hues. The most popular dive spot to view these is the Coral Gardens.
     
    The diversity of the abundance of marine life found at Sipadan gives it the reputation of being one of the best dive locations in the world.
     
    Sipadan
    Sipadan Sipadan Water Village dive packages include diving at Sipadan. No other spot on the surface of this planet has more marine life than Sipadan. More than 3000 species of fish and hundreds of coral species have been classified in these riches of ecosystems. The resort is dubbed a "Water Village" because it is built entirely on pilings - connected to the shore by a long pier.

     

     


    Sipadan is well known for its unusually large numbers of green and hawksbill turtles which gather there to mate and nest and it is not unusual for a diver to see more than 20 turtles on each dive. Another unique feature is the “Turtle Tomb”, and underwater limestone cave with a labyrinth of tunnels and chambers that contain many skeletal remains of turtles that became disoriented and then drowned.
    Barracuda Point is where a diver may experience the thrill of swimming amidst schooling barracuda and big-eye trevally, which gather in thousands forming spectacular tornado-like formations. With the possibility of seeing pelagic such as mantas, eagle rays and hammerhead sharks, each dive at Sipadan is a highly anticipated event.

    Kapalai
    Sipadan Water Village dive packages also include diving at Kapalai. This unique and new dive destination is built on a sand bar only 15 minutes from Sipadan Island. The sand bar was many years ago the island of Kapalai, but erosion has taken its toll on what was once a truly beautiful island. The village sits on what is known as the Ligitan Reefs, a very extensive stretch bordering the deep and vast Sulawesi Sea.

    The underwater scene is completely different compared to Sipadan’s. It is a macroworld of great interest featuring rare subjects ranging from dragonets, fire gobies, partner & sleeper gobies, wasp or leaf fish, gurnards, the strange ‘little dragonfish’ or seamoth, the tame crocodile fish, giant frogfish of different colors, eels, rays…just to name a few.

    Due to the fact that the marine life found around Mabul Island varies greatly from that of Sipadan Island, combination of the two islands for diving make a diver's diving holiday more complete.

    Mabul and Kapalai is heaven for studying the micro aspects of marine life and guarantees hours of fascinating fish watching with ample opportunities for photography.

    At world-renowned Sipadan Island, divers get different experience as one dive amongst the giants of sea and its only 20 minutes away from the comforts of Sipadan Water Village.

    There are about 13 dive sites in Sipadan. On a good sea condition, it takes about 20 minutes from Mabul to Sipadan. Most of the diving in Sipadan is combination of wall and drift diving. The walls are covered with hard corals, soft corals, gorgonians, sponges etc.

    You can see more turtles on one dive here than in a lifetime of diving anywhere else. Divers may also get to see huge resident school of barracudas, which make beautiful circling patterns on top of the reef, in 10 or 15 feet of water at the South Point.
